    I've been on again off again eyeing up the Protech Malibu for a while now because reasons. I haven't seen them in stock at any retailer and the ones I was seeing on ebay seemed to be out of line, price-wise. The other night I came across the one I want (new in box, black DLC coated, wharncliffe blade) at as good a price as I've seen and I pulled the trigger. Alcohol may have been involved. I have to say, I really like this knife a lot. It's well-made, feels good in the hand and carries nicely. Mine looks just like this one:

    I have always stayed in what i call the "quality production user" category of knives. Typically spyderco, benchmade, zt etc... Yesterday i fell into my first Mid Tech. Also my first integral. Our local knife shop (Blademan's Knife Shop in Fort Wayne - if it's within a reasonable drive for you then make the trip, you likely won't be disappointed) is an ADV dealer and gets decent examples from time to time.

    My fiance gifted this to my after my swooning.

    Overbuilt folders are just fun!

    Andre De Villiers Ronin in a cool stealthy colorway that i dig.
